To install the Hampton Bay 56050 52-Inch Corwin Ceiling Fan, follow these steps:
1. Safety First: Before starting the installation, turn off the electricity at the circuit breaker or fuse box.
2. Mounting Options: Determine the mounting option that suits your ceiling. The fan must be mounted with a minimum of 7 ft (2.1 m) clearance from the trailing edge of the blades to the floor. Ensure that the outlet box is securely mounted and capable of supporting the weight of the fan (at least 35 lb or 15.9 kg).
3. Assembly: Assemble the fan components according to the instructions provided in the user manual. This includes attaching the slide-on mounting bracket, canopy, ball/downrod assembly, fan motor assembly, light kit pan, light kit fitter assembly, and glass shade.
4. Wiring: Route the wires properly and make the electrical connections. Connect the fan motor white wires to the household white wire, and the fan motor black and blue wires to the household black wire. Secure the wire connections with the provided plastic wire connectors and electrical tape.
5. Hanging the Fan: Carefully lift the fan motor assembly and seat the hanger ball portion of the ball/downrod assembly in the mounting bracket socket. Ensure that the tab on the slide-on mounting bracket socket is properly seated in the groove in the hanger ball.
6. Canopy Installation: Align the locking slots of the canopy with the screws and alignment post in the mounting bracket. Push up the canopy and turn it clockwise until it locks in place. Install the decorative bottom cover by aligning the cover slots with the screws in the bottom of the canopy.
7. Blade Attachment: Attach the blades to the blade brackets using the provided screws. Then, attach the blade assemblies to the fan motor assembly by aligning the xxxx holes and tightening the screws.
8. Light Kit Installation: Install the light kit pan by aligning the xxxx heads with the keyhole slots in the fan motor assembly. Connect the wires from the light kit fitter assembly to the wires from the fan motor assembly using the molded adaptor plugs. Attach the light kit fitter assembly to the light kit pan by aligning the xxxx heads with the keyhole slots and turning it clockwise. Finally, install the LED bulbs and glass shade.
9. Operation: Turn on the power and check the operation of the fan. Use the pull chain to control the fan speeds (1 pull - High, 2 pulls - Medium, 3 pulls - Low, 4 pulls - Off). The slide switch controls the direction of the blades (forward for warm weather, reverse for cool weather).
